Flink cogroup left join

WebCoGroupedStreams:在窗口上对数据进行coGroup操作,可以实现流的各种join类型。 图1 Flink Stream的各种流类型转换 ... :在窗口上对数据进行等值join操作(等值就是判断两个值相同的join,比如a.id = b.id),join操作是coGroup操作的一种特殊场景。 CoGroupedStreams:在窗口上对 ... WebJun 17, 2024 · 简介 Join和coGroup都是flinkSQL中用于连接多个流的算子,但是有一定的区别,推荐能使用coGroup不要使用Join,因为coGroup更强大。下面让我们简单看一下两个算子的用法 Window Join …

org.apache.flink.api.java.DataSet.leftOuterJoin java code …

WebJan 7, 2024 · Flink offers multiple operations on data streams or sets such as mapping, filtering, grouping, updating state, joining, defining windows, and aggregating. The two main data abstractions of Flink are DataStream and DataSet, they represent read-only collections of data elements. WebThe elements from both sides are then passed to a user-defined JoinFunction or FlatJoinFunction where the user can emit results that meet the join criteria. The general … ipsxib https://peruchcidadania.com

flink Transitive Closure算法,实现寻找新的可达路径 - zhizhesoft

WebDec 2, 2024 · If you are still unsure what the different types of joins mean, then I can recommend using the recipe in the data manager to illustrate the concept. Simply create a new recipe and choose a left table (opportunities) and add a right table (cases), when you choose the different joins, you will see a preview of the data. WebFeb 14, 2024 · would "CalculateCoGroupFunction.coGroup" method implementation support left outer join on multiple streams (in my use case I have three stream sources that … Web* A co-group operation that a [ [KeySelector]] defined for the first and the second input. * * A window can now be specified using [ [window ()]]. */ class EqualTo ( keySelector2: KeySelector [ T2, KEY ]) { /** Specifies the window on which the co-group operation works. */ @PublicEvolving def window [ W <: Window ] ( ipsx news

cogroup Analytics SAQL Developer Guide Salesforce Developers

Category:A Rundown of Batch Execution Mode in the DataStream API - Apache Flink

Tags:Flink cogroup left join

Flink cogroup left join

A Rundown of Batch Execution Mode in the DataStream API - Apache Flink

WebApr 7, 2024 · Flink常用接口 Flink主要使用到如下这几个类: StreamExecutionEnvironment:是Flink流处理的基础,提供了程序的执行环境。 DataStream:Flink用特别的 ... JoinedStreams:在窗口上对数据进行等值join操作,join操作是coGroup操作的一种特殊场景。 ... WebMay 13, 2024 · 一、CoGroup 该操作是将两个数据流/集合按照key进行group,然后将相同key的数据进行处理,但是它和join操作稍有区别,它在一个流/数据集中没有找到与另一个匹配的数据还是会输出。 1.在DataStream中 侧重与group,对同一个key上的两组集合进行操作。 如果在一个流中没有找到与另一个流的window中匹配的数据,任何输出结果,即只输 …

Flink cogroup left join

Did you know?

WebApr 1, 2024 · The operations of Flink double data stream to single data stream are cogroup, join,coflatmap and union. Here is a comparison of the functions and usage of … WebExample for a LEFT OUTER JOIN in Apache Flink · GitHub Instantly share code, notes, and snippets. mxm / LeftOuterJoinExample.java Last active 3 years ago 2 Fork 2 Code Revisions 4 Stars 2 Forks 2 Embed Download ZIP Example for a LEFT OUTER JOIN in Apache Flink Raw LeftOuterJoinExample.java package org. myorg. quickstart;

WebDec 17, 2024 · 0. You can cogroup by multiple fields using below syntax. Quoting your example above. Let say u want to cogroup 'q' datastream and 'r' datastream on these 3 fields 'A', 'B' and 'C'. q = cogroup q by ('A', 'B', 'C'), r by ('A', 'B', 'C'); Share. Improve this answer. Follow. WebApr 9, 2024 · 沒有賬号? 新增賬號. 注冊. 郵箱

Webcogroup is similar to relational database joins, but with some important differences. Unlike a relational database join, in a cogroup the datasets are grouped first, and then the …

WebMar 11, 2024 · The simple answer is if you run your computation on bounded, historic data. The batch mode has a few benefits: In bounded data there is no such thing as late data. You do not need to think how to adjust the watermarking logic that you use in your application.

WebCross Join. A cross join returns the Cartesian product of two relations. Syntax: relation CROSS JOIN relation [ join_criteria ] Semi Join. A semi join returns values from the left side of the relation that has a match with the right. It is also referred to as a left semi join. Syntax: relation [ LEFT ] SEMI JOIN relation [ join_criteria ] Anti Join ipsy app for androidWebMay 21, 2024 · Flink Groupe's philosophy to stay ahead of the competition keeps us distinguished from the rest. Our strong alliance and association help us provide the best … ipsy advent calendar spoilersWebApache Flink is a framework and distributed processing engine for stateful computations over unbounded and bounded data streams. Flink has been designed to run in all common cluster environments, perform computations at in-memory speed and at any scale . Try Flink If you’re interested in playing around with Flink, try one of our tutorials: orchard property ickenhamWebApr 1, 2024 · The operations of Flink double data stream to single data stream are cogroup, join,coflatmap and union. Here is a comparison of the functions and usage of these four operations. Join: only the element pairs matching the condition are output. CoGroup: in addition to outputting matched element pairs, unmatched elements will also … orchard pru wolverhamptonWebApr 17, 2024 · Left/Right join实现分析 Flink 中DataStream 只提供了inner join 的实现,并未提供left join 与 right join 的实现,那么同样可以通过CoGroup来实现这两种join,以left join 为例,处理逻辑在CoGroupFunction中,实现如下: ipsy add on spoilersWebInitiates a Left Outer Join transformation. An Outer Join transformation joins two elements of two DataSet on key equality and provides multiple ways to combine joining elements into one DataSet. Elements of the left DataSet (i.e. this) that do not have a matching element on the other side are joined with null and emitted to the resulting DataSet. orchard ps cafeWebJul 19, 2024 · flink 使用Transitive Closure算法实现可达路径查找。 1、Transitive Closure是翻译闭包传递?我觉得直译不准确,意译应该是传递特性直至特性关闭,也符合本例中传递路径,寻找路径可达,直到可达路径不存在(即关闭)。 2、代码很简单,里面有些概念直指核心原理,详细看注释。 ipsy awards